    yes I do!

    I am a very successful "Sign Artist" on the Olympic Peninsula. I started doing what I love in 1979 after several years as a paid firefighter. Now I get up every morning and go next door to my studio and build beautiful signs and do murals and other odd pieces, I still use a brush to handletter and build all my own signs. I also have a beautiful place to live here in the Olympic Mountains. The straits of Juan De Fuca in my front yard and the Olympic National Park in my back yard............ Life cannot get any better than this.

    I sort of fell in to picture framing, and I have indeed learned to love it. It is just the day job however, and family, kitty cats, and podunk magic occupy my free time and receive the warmest fuzzy feelings, for sure. Lord knows what I do for a living isn't saving lives or anything noble, but when that little old lady comes in with a fifty year old picture of her dead husband, that picture is just as important to me as it is to her while she stands there selecting her framing materials, so in a way one could say I make a very big difference in a very small way. That is a general example, but you get the point. My attitude towards what I do is not at all what I am paid to do, I am paid to sell frames and manage the store, but my attitude does turn most of what I do into service to others, in a sense.     Yes. 14 years in the fire service and still loving it. Took 2 years to get in and I took a big pay cut from being a telecoms engineer but it was worth it. I was at a point in life where it felt like there was no meaning. It was conscious intention to do something i was passionate about regardless of all the other options. Never looked back.

    Funnily enough it eventually led me here to Avalon. When I watched 911 on the tv, I knew (because of my training) that something was fishy. Buildings dont just fall down like that. I began to dig ....next thing I'm watching Camelot videos....

    As i assess how things have developed I wonder if its not so important what I ended up doing but the fact that I took control and decided to follow my heart rather than my head. That has led to me becoming aware of the ego and having a spiritual aspect to my life. I now realise this is an extremely important development. I think that is the lesson for me maybe., but still learning every day.
